A Face from the Past
In the opening scenes of The Boy with My Son's Face, we meet our protagonist, Sarah (played by the incredibly talented Jessica Lowndes). Sarah is a loving mother grieving the loss of her young son, Timmy, who passed away three years ago. Her life is turned upside down when she sees the face of her son on the news, alive and well, living with another family. Cue the gasp!
A Mother's Instinct
Sarah, driven by her mother's instinct, embarks on a journey to uncover the truth. She's determined to find out if this boy, Ethan, is indeed her Timmy, or if it's just an eerie coincidence. She starts investigating, and what she finds will leave you on the edge of your seat.
The Search for Answers
As Sarah delves deeper, she uncovers a web of secrets and lies that threaten to consume her. She meets Ethan's adoptive parents, Tom and Emily (played by Matt Cohen and Melissa Joan Hart), who are initially skeptical of Sarah's claims. But as Sarah's persistence grows, so does their unease.

The Acting: A Cut Above
One of the standout aspects of The Boy with My Son's Face is the acting. Jessica Lowndes delivers a powerhouse performance as Sarah, a mother desperate to find her son. Matt Cohen and Melissa Joan Hart also shine as the adoptive parents, torn between their love for Ethan and the possibility that he might not be theirs after all.
The Message: Love and Loss
At its core, The Boy with My Son's Face is a story about love, loss, and the lengths a mother would go to for her child. It's a reminder that sometimes, the truth can be stranger than fiction, and that family isn't always defined by blood.
